Liability

Medical bills and other losses may be overwhelming if you're involved in a columbus semi truck accident attorney-truck crash. It is essential to determine who's accountable for your losses to receive the total amount you're entitled to. A lawyer experienced in handling truck accidents can help determine this. Depending on the circumstances of your accident, you could be able to hold a variety of parties responsible for your damages and losses.

The determination of liability is made through an extensive investigation into the incident. This includes examining witnesses, taking photographs of the scene for reconstruction and then reviewing the company's logbooks and records. During this phase your lawyer can also employ experts to examine the truck and its components to determine any issues that may have contributed to the accident. This process is lengthy and expensive, but is crucial in determining the facts of your case.

The driver could be accountable for your injuries if they were distracted or speeding in recklessly driving through sharp turns and intersections or not taking required breaks. In certain instances the trucker's employer may be responsible for their actions. This is especially the case if they have unreasonable delivery schedules which force drivers to work beyond their limits of safety.

Trucking companies are also liable for accidents that happen as a result of improper loading or shipping cargo. For example the case where a load moves during travel, it could cause the truck to jackknife, and collide with motorists. A truck's cargo could also explode if it's not been loaded or secured in conformity with federal regulations.

A crash caused by a malfunctioning truck part or poor maintenance could cause an action in court. A semi truck accident lawyer can examine the evidence and investigate the case. The manufacturer of the semi-truck or trailer, a mechanic who maintained it, and even a third party that supplied a component of the vehicle could be liable in certain cases.

During the course of litigation during the litigation, all parties will participate in what is known as discovery. During this period your lawyers could share documents, photographs and witness statements with the lawyers of the other side.

Statute of limitations

Many states have statutes of limitations, also known as time restrictions, that limit the time that a victim has to file a lawsuit. Speak to an attorney as soon after a truck crash is crucial so we can ensure that your case is filed before the statute of limitations expires. There are also timeframes for gathering evidence that is convincing before it deteriorates or disappears, so acting early can ensure that we have all the information needed to create a convincing case for you.
